Replying to [comment:4 drkirkby]:
> If the platform is getting an error, why should the test be disabled?
That seems to defeat the object of a test to me.
Hi Dave,
The test was meant to document {{{is_unitary()}}}. It seems to work.
The SVD would appear to have been broken for a long time. The bad output
from the SVD was caught by the unitary test.
If anything, we would add a test to the SVD routine. But practice has
been to add those tests once they are fixed. There is extensive
documentation of the bug at #11248.
